summ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orPkmX2016-07-29 01:15:50 +0800
committerPkmX2016-07-29 01:15:50 +0800
commitb92abe98f227eae452128341cc4d683f06f5b73f (patch)
tree2ce823f51c90a6a2d9bea32c875d1a73d25ed72a
downloadaur-bug5-git.tar.gz
Add bug5-git to AUR
-rw-r--r--.SRCINFO17
-rw-r--r--PKGBUILD34
2 files changed, 51 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O
new file mode 100644
index 000000000000..86d1f33b719c
--- /dev/null
+++ b/.SRCINFO
@@ -0,0 +1,17 @@
+pkgbase = bug5-git
+ pkgdesc = A Big5/GBK <-> UTF-8 translating layer in terminal
+ pkgver = 1.18.r2.g3509bde
+ pkgrel = 1
+ url = https://github.com/buganini/bug5
+ arch = i686
+ arch = x86_64
+ license = BSD
+ makedepends = git
+ depends = bsdconv
+ provides = bug5
+ conflicts = bug5
+ source = bug5::git+https://github.com/buganini/bug5
+ md5sums = SKIP
+
+pkgname = bug5-git
+
diff --git a/PKGBUILD b/PKGBUILD
new file mode 100644
index 000000000000..05880d6ed42b
--- /dev/null
+++ b/PKGBUILD
@@ -0,0 +1,34 @@
+# Maintainer: PkmX <pkmx.tw@gmail.com>
+pkgname=bug5-git
+_pkgname=bug5
+pkgver=1.18.r2.g3509bde
+pkgrel=1
+pkgdesc="A Big5/GBK <-> UTF-8 translating layer in terminal"
+arch=('i686' 'x86_64')
+url="https://github.com/buganini/bug5"
+license=('BSD')
+depends=('bsdconv')
+makedepends=('git')
+provides=('bug5')
+conflicts=('bug5')
+source=("$_pkgname::git+https://github.com/buganini/bug5")
+md5sums=('SKIP')
+
+pkgver() {
+ cd "$_pkgname"
+ git describe --long --tags | sed 's/\([^-]*-g\)/r\1/;s/-/./g'
+}
+
+build() {
+ cd "$srcdir/$_pkgname"
+ make PREFIX=/usr
+}
+
+package() {
+ cd "$srcdir/$_pkgname"
+ install -d "$pkgdir/usr/bin"
+ make DESTDIR="$pkgdir" PREFIX=/usr install
+ install -Dm644 LICENSE "$pkgdir/usr/share/licenses/$pkgname/LICENSE"
+}
+
+# vim:set ts=2 sw=2 et: